New Delhi, September 12: On Tuesday, the Union Health Ministry confirmed India’s first Mpox case. As per reports, the patient had visited a Mpox-infected nation recently.

The emergence of the virus in the country has raised significant concerns about the potential spread of this infection within the country. As the virus continues to infiltrate various regions, understanding the availability and effectiveness of vaccines becomes crucial in preventing further transmission and mitigating the impact of the outbreak.

In this article, we understand where India stands when it comes to containing this virus from spreading and whether the country has any vaccines to fight the virus.

Mpox Virus: What We Know About Monkeypox Infection

Mpox, previously known as monkeypox, is a viral disease that can cause a rash, fever, and swollen lymph nodes. It transmitted through close contact with an infected person or animal, or with contaminated materials. While Mpox is typically self-limiting and resolves within a few weeks. It can be severe in some individuals, especially those with weakened immune systems.

Availability of Mpox Vaccines

Several vaccines have developed to protect against monkeypox, including Jynneos (also known as Imvanity) and Bavarian Nordic’s MVA-BNJ. These vaccines primarily designed to protect against smallpox, but they have also shown to be effective against monkeypox.

Global Vaccine Distribution

The global supply of monkeypox vaccines has been limited, and there have been concerns about equitable distribution among countries. Many nations have prioritized vaccinating high-risk groups, such as healthcare workers and individuals at risk of exposure.

India’s Vaccine Preparedness

India has been working to secure a supply of monkeypox vaccines to address the growing threat. The government has taken steps to procure vaccines and develop domestic manufacturing capabilities. However, the availability of vaccines in India may still be limited, and it is important to prioritize vaccination for at-risk populations.
